**FAQ: Reviewing ParityScope Changes**

Q: What should I check before approving a ParityScope PR?

A: Confirm rate-comparison fixtures cover multi-currency cases, verify the scrape throttle config is untouched, and run the golden-file diff suite. Anything touching the mismatch-alert thresholds needs a second reviewer from the pricing squad. If you're unsure who that is this week, ask at the address below.

alerts address for kafof-bagag: kasael@olvarqdyn.corp

Finance Review Summary — Corvane Product Line Pricing

Prepared for sales leads.

Our review of the Corvane line shows current list prices sit roughly 8% below comparable offerings, while gross margin has slipped to 31% due to component cost inflation. We recommend a staged increase: 4% at the next catalog refresh, with a further 3% contingent on renewal rates holding. Discount authority should be tightened to 10% without director approval. Volume customers will receive advance notice. The rationale tied to our broader plans is noted below.

board note of tahog-yagef: Headcount on the Ralael team goes from 9 to 80 by the end of April. Gross margin on Ralael came in at 15 percent against a plan of 5 percent.

### Step 4: Migrate the encode workers

Before moving FrameForge transcoding workers to the new Quarrytown cluster, drain each node carefully: stop accepting jobs, wait for in-flight encodes to finish (this can take up to 40 minutes for 4K sources), then deregister the node. Do not skip the drain — interrupted encodes leave orphaned segments in the mezzanine store that are expensive to clean up. Once drained, install the new worker build and apply the cluster settings. The required configuration values are listed below.

service settings:
[giliel]
team = belix
access_code = ac_f3dc33
owner = praix.feneth
host = giliel.novacstack.internal
port = 5000
peer = rusix.plorvagrid.internal
salt = 142ac862
pin = 5047

Heads up: if the Lintrock baseline file in the Quarrow repo drifts from main, CI fails with a "stale baseline" error even when the code is fine. Quick fix is to regenerate the baseline on a clean checkout and re-push. If a customer build is blocked, confirm the failing run matches the token below before escalating.

build token for yadug-yagag: htk21_c863c33eb8b82c0c9c152